Quinta de Bispos

Quinta de Bispos is excellently situated on the slopes of the Caramulo mountain ridge in central Portugal and combines the quiet of a rural environment with all the services that may be expected from a quality hotel.

An important part of our ecological profile is the installation of a 310 m2 fotovoltaic solar panel producing electricity. It has a capacity of 43,200 Wp producing more than 55,000 kWh a year, which we estimate, will be enough to cover approximately 40 % of the quinta’s energy needs.

The waters from the sewers are bio-degraded in a special tank, and used for irrigation. All waste is separated, and organic waste is composted.
The great majority of the lamps (wherever possible) are energy-saving. The air-conditioning is turned off automatically when a window is opened, and the lights shut off automatically when a room is unoccupied.
